Do Azerbaijani Citizens Need a Visa for Thailand?
Yes, citizens of Azerbaijan require a valid visa to enter the Kingdom of Thailand. While some nationalities enjoy visa-free entry, Azerbaijani travelers must apply for a visa in advance. The eVisa is the most modern and efficient way to obtain this, allowing you to bypass physical paperwork and receive your approval via email.

What Documents are Required for a Thailand eVisa from Azerbaijan?

To ensure a high approval rate, you must have the following digital Thailand visa required documents:
- Passport Bio Page: A clear scan of the page containing your photo and personal details (must be valid for at least 6 months).
- Applicant Photo: A recent, high-quality passport-sized digital photograph.
- Travel Booking Confirmation: Evidence of your round-trip flight tickets.
- Proof of Accommodation: Hotel bookings or an invitation letter from a host in Thailand.
- Financial Evidence: Bank statements, proof of earnings, or a sponsorship letter showing you have sufficient funds for your stay.
- Current Location Document: A document confirming you are currently in Azerbaijan (or your country of residence).

What are the Current Thailand Entry Rules?
Entry rules can change, but as of 2025, Azerbaijani travelers must ensure their passport is valid for at least 6 months from the date of arrival. You must enter via an approved international checkpoint. Additionally, be prepared for random inspections where officers might check for “adequate means of living” (roughly 10,000–20,000 THB per person).
What are the Passport Requirements (Passport Type)?

You must use an Ordinary Passport for the eVisa application. Holders of Diplomatic or Official/Service passports should follow different protocols through the embassy. Your passport must have at least two blank pages for entry/exit stamps and be valid for at least 6 months beyond your arrival date.
Can the Thailand eVisa be Extended?
Yes, if you fall in love with Thailand and want to stay longer, the Tourist eVisa can typically be extended. Most 60-day tourist visas can be extended for an additional 30 days at a local Thai Immigration Office for a fee (usually 1,900 THB). This allows for a total stay of 90 days.
What is the Difference: Single vs. Multiple Entry Visa?
- Single Entry: This visa becomes invalid the moment you leave Thailand. If you plan to visit a neighbor like Cambodia and return, you would need a new visa.
- Multiple Entry (METV): This allows you to enter and leave Thailand as many times as you like within its 6-month validity period, with each stay lasting up to 60 days.
